> is there such a thing as electronic music-related degrees (undergrad)
> in the US? or, are there composition degrees that primarily focus on
> electronic methods? I'm considering going back to school, and I would
> like to investigate this possibility, if it exists.
>

I'm going to sort of play devil's advocate here and recommend that you not
study electronic music as an undergrad.

Even though I'd advocate that you pursue just what you want to do, you might
not have to go through all the BS that comes with getting a BA in fine
arts. The graduate degree is where you'll be able to make a career for
yourself in computer music/audio and it usually comes with a (mediocre) job
teaching or doing research.

Your admission to a music program does not often depend on having required
credentials, but your "fit" with the program/advisers. So, you could do
anything you want for your undergrad, perhaps more like EECS, that won't
require as much time/effort outside of your established skills.
